It is very sad to hear of the death of the record producer and band manager Sue Mingus (2 April 1930-24 September 2022). The news of the passing of the widow of Charles Mingus was published on Twitter by the official Mingus account in a thread:

''It is with great sadness that we relay the news of Sue Graham Ungaro Mingus’ passing. She died peacefully with all her children and grandchildren around her, on September 24, on the 15th anniversary of her brother Richard Graham’s passing. Sue made an indelible imprint on anyone she met with her passion and perseverance. Her devotion to and advocacy on behalf of other people’s art and careers was unsurpassed, whether to that of her late husband Charles Mingus or the many Mingus Legacy musicians she treated as her extended family. She was an artist, author, journalist, educator, and a doting mother, grandmother, and great-grandmother. As quick with an elegantly cutting joke as she was with a laugh or encouraging shout, her uncompromising sense of justice and energy was an inspiration to everyone she met. Neither humbled by age nor infirmity, she remained in good cheer to the very end, enjoying visits and gatherings with her close friends and family. She is survived by her daughter Susanna and her son Roberto, children of her first husband sculptor Alberto Ungaro, her four grandchildren and two great grandchildren. Memorial services and other details to be announced when available.''
